#c2fefe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c2fefe is composed of 76.1% red, 99.6%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 87.8%. #c2fefe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#85fdfd.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#c2fefe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c2fefe has RGB values of R:194, G:254,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 12779262.

Shades and Tints of #c2fefe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001010 is the darkest color, while #fcffff is the lightest one.
